rename gsm_subscriber_connection to ran_conn
In preparation for inter-BSC and inter-MSC handover, we need to separate the subscriber management logic from the actual RAN connections. What better time to finally rename gsm_subscriber_connection. * Name choice: In 2G, this is a connection to the BSS, but even though 3GPP TS commonly talk of "BSS-A" and "BSS-B" when explaining handover, it's not good to call it "bss_conn": in 3G a BSS is called RNS, IIUC. The overall term for 2G (GERAN) and 3G (UTRAN) is RAN: Radio Access Network. * Rationale: A subscriber in the MSC so far has only one RAN connection, but e.g. for inter-BSC handover, a second one needs to be created to handover to. Most of the items in the former gsm_subscriber_connection are actually related to the RAN, with only a few MM and RTP related items. So, as a first step, just rename it to ran_conn, to cosmetically prepare for moving the not strictly RAN related items away later. Also: - Rename some functions from msc_subscr_conn_* to ran_conn_* - Rename "Subscr_Conn" FSM instance name to "RAN_conn" - Rename SUBSCR_CONN_* to RAN_CONN_* Change-Id: Ic595f7a558d3553c067f77dc67543ab59659707a
